Abstract: The zinc(II) complexes of some amid derivatives (nicotinamide, isonicotinamide and picolinamide) with iodide were synthesized and characterized by XRD, FT-IR and thermal analysis techniques. In both zinc iodide complexes of nicotinamide (na: pyridine-3-carboxamide) and isonicotinamide (ina: pyridine-4-carboxamide), the Zn(II) ion is coordinated by two iodide ions and two N atoms from na or ina ligands in a distorted tetrahedral arrangement. The zinc(II) complex with picolinamide (pa: pyridine-2-carboxamide) has a different environment having a stable five-membered chelate coordination through the ring N and O atoms of pa ligand and has a slightly distorted octahedral geometry. ZnI2(na)2 (I), ZnI2(ina)2 (II) and [Zn(H2O)2(pa)2]I2 (III) complexes are all crystallized in monoclinic system with space groups C2/c, C2/c, P21/n, respectively. All these complexes are stabilized through intra- and inter-molecular hydrogen bondings together with p/p and p/ring interactions.
